Under Fire jacket coverOctober saw the publication of Under Fire – The Untold Story of the Attack in Benghazi by Fred Burton and Samuel M. Katz.

Benghazi, Libya. 11th September 2012. Just over a year after the fall of Gaddafi, and on the eleventh anniversary of the 9/11 attacks, a group of heavily armed Islamic terrorists had their sights set on the U.S. diplomatic and intelligence presence in the city.

In the prolonged attack, four Americans died, including the American ambassador to Libya, Christopher Stevens. This was the first time a US ambassador has been killed on duty for over thirty years. Based on confidential eyewitness sources within the intelligence, diplomatic, and military communities, Under Fire is the terrifying account of that night, and of a desperate last stand amid the chaos of rebellion.

Under Fire was released to wide critical acclaim in the US, where Vanity Fair described it as ‘Heart-stopping, minute-by-minute detail … a tale of valour on the ground.’ The Huffington Post said that it was ‘A gripping first-hand narrative of the night of the attack… [The authors] keep the politics out of it and let the events of that night speak for themselves.’ Keep your eyes peeled because Under Fire is soon to be an HBO film from the producer of Behind The Candelabra.
